Game Overview & Strategy Guide

"No, I'm not a Human!" is a psychological horror adventure game focused on "surveillance and judgment." Players must observe and deduce to identify the "fake visitors" hiding in their home and avoid being harmed by these dangerous entities. The game features realistic 3D modeling and a highly immersive sound and lighting system that creates an intense, nerve-wracking atmosphere. Core Gameplay & Techniques

🔍 Observation & Deduction

Switch between room perspectives using surveillance equipment and pay attention to character behavior, dialogue content, and object details. Look for physical characteristic differences such as fingernails, teeth, and armpit hair. Combine these observations with daily news hints about new features (like red eyes, perfect teeth, etc.) to make accurate judgments.

⚖️ Strategic Decision Making

When facing visitors at your door, carefully choose whether to let them in, interrogate them, or turn them away. Different choices affect the ending. For example, killing too many innocent people consecutively will trigger the "Exiled" ending, while properly sheltering humans can unlock the "Super Perfect Ending."

📦 Resource Management

Use beer to restore stamina for high-energy activities like digging and combat. Phone interactions can provide information or trigger events (such as Emergency Center missions). When digging in the basement, carefully balance your stamina and supplies.
